您的位置: 网站首页> 大家问> 当前文章

Cassandra的副本放置策略有哪些?

老董2024-10-10177围观,137赞

  1、简单策略(SimpleStrategy): 适用于单数据中心场景,它将副本放置在环中的下一个节点,不考虑节点的物理位置或网络拓扑。

  2、网络拓扑策略(NetworkTopologyStrategy): 适用于多数据中心环境,可以为每个数据中心配置不同的副本数。此策略会考虑节点的物理位置,在每个数据中心内放置副本,以优化数据的可用性和读写性能。

  3、属性策略(PropertyFileSnitch): 允许管理员基于配置文件定义副本放置规则,适合于需要高度定制化副本放置逻辑的场景。

  4、GossipingPropertyFileSnitch: 是现在推荐使用的,它通过gossip协议动态获取信息,更好地支持多数据中心配置,并且能够自动适应网络拓扑变化。

很赞哦!

python编程网提示:转载请注明来源www.python66.com。
有宝贵意见可添加站长微信(底部),获取技术资料请到公众号(底部)。同行交流请加群 python学习会

文章评论

    Cassandra的副本放置策略有哪些?文章写得不错,值得赞赏

站点信息

  • 网站程序:Laravel
  • 客服微信:a772483200